GPS Tracking - Why You Shouldn't Leave Home Without One!

 

What is GPS?

GPS stands for Global Positioning System. High above us, there are a group of 24 satellites orbiting the earth constantly providing information to tell us the map location (latitude and longitude) of a car or other vehicle. It also tells us how fast the vehicle is traveling and in what direction.

How is GPS Tracking Information Helpful?

"For parents, it takes some of the worry out of your kids driving long distances home from college. You know where they are and when to expect them home.  "For parents of teenagers, you never have to wonder if your son or daughter is where they say they are. No more late night phone calls asking - "Where are you?" "For baby-boomers, the shoe is on the other foot - it helps to take some of the worry out of your elderly parents driving home from vacation or just driving around town. "For employers, using GPS tracking allows you to know how fast your employees are driving, how long a break they are taking (vehicle hasn't moved), and if they are where they say they are! "GPS tracking also allows you to monitor fuel usage based on how fast your employee is driving and the automatic mileage feature reminds you to schedule, regular preventative maintenance.  "GPS tracking is customer service at it's finest! You know instantly which of your drivers is closest to the customer needing help. And Imagine how thrilled your customers will be when you can tell them exactly when to expect their delivery! "GPS Tracking can eliminate the need for having your truckers fill out driving logs. "Many insurance companies now offer discounts for vehicles protected with tracking systems.
